Hello from Portland, Oregon, friends! Today, a look at one of my favorite downtown shops, Tender Loving Empire.
Tender Loving Empire is a record label, retail consignment shop, screenprinting studio and gallery focused on supporting local art and music. Awesome, yes?
The shop is filled with all sorts of goodness, including these postcards by Betty Turbo.
Loving these terrific mixed media crayon pieces by local artist Jessica Vrendenburg.
But I think my favorite part of the shop is the cardboard city on the ceiling.
So, should you find yourself in downtown Portland anytime soon, hit up Tender Loving Empire. Totally worth the stop, friends.
